| In the current environment of national fitness,as a major country in table tennis,table tennis has become a choice for many people.However,currently,the teaching methods of table tennis are mostly limited to the demonstration and explanation of wall charts and live videos in books,which cannot demonstrate the precise display of small ball techniques for action details.At the same time,with the development of society,people have begun to pursue diversified learning methods.Therefore,exploring a new teaching method plays an important role.With the rapid development of computer multimedia technology,it not only brings convenience to the world but also creates infinite imagination for us.3D animation technology is an emerging animation technology that emerged with the development of multimedia.It is widely used in various industries due to its ability to realistically restore real things,and gradually matures with the development of multimedia.Through understanding and analyzing the characteristics of table tennis techniques and movements,it was found that using3 D animation technology to demonstrate table tennis teaching videos has strong operability and can better and more accurately demonstrate the desired effect.This article uses research methods such as literature review,expert interviews,and simulation to study the three-dimensional animation of forehand technique teaching in table tennis.Mainly from the early software selection to the design of characters,scenes,and actions,and finally using various software and plugins to cooperate with each other,the article discusses in detail the specific production process.The aim is to design and implement a table tennis forehand teaching video that is intuitive,visual,and specific.This article focuses on four aspects: firstly,the selection of 3D software;Secondly,in terms of character setting and production;Thirdly,in terms of the character’s movements and trajectory;Fourthly,in terms of the production and synthesis of animation in the later stage,the paper is summarized and concluded that: 1.Using the object modeling technology of 3ds MAX software to create a basic model is the foundation for the formation of animation.2.The use of texture materials,animation production techniques,and rendering techniques in 3ds MAX is an important part of the production and output of 3D animation.3.The use of editing and synthesis techniques is the basic guarantee for the final formation of animation. |
